Malware may also alter the screen of a hardware wallet and redirect a withdrawal to the attacker’s wallet. To prevent this the user should make use of a whitelist of withdrawal account numbers that are trusted or transmit the recipient’s account number using an established channel. The most crucial security feature is the Ledger Passphrase. You’ll need this recovery phrase for access to your Ledger wallet in case it’s stolen. It’s as crucial as ever to ensure the security of your wallet. So do not leave it in the open. Your wallet is protected by a recovery phrase of 24 words, and you should write it down carefully. Don’t keep a digital copy of the recovery phrase on your computer or phone. So, hackers cannot get access to the private keystrokes of your account.
